Thu 03 Jul 2008 09:55:33 AM UTC, comment #1:

I don't have access to a neat Debian box (only Ubuntu), so thanks for catching this for me.

I just changed the recommended package to libcurl4-openssl-dev, as it's available on Debian & Ubuntu, so I'll treat it as more Canonical (excuse the pun).

Thu 03 Jul 2008 03:36:29 AM UTC, original submission:

Performing the installation instructions from savanah for a debian system doesn't work on Ubuntu with errors occuring during 'make' related to libcurl functions not found.

Installing package libcurl4-openssl-dev instead of libcurl4-gnutls-dev and running clean, configure, then make fixes the problem. Note that libcurl4-openssl-dev and libcurl4-gnutls are mutually exclusive (only one can be installed at a time).

This issue was seen on Ubuntu 7.10 - the Gutsy Gibbon, 64 bit.
